WCQ: Osimhen’s hat-trick fires Eagles into playoff spot
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Nigeria delivered a dominant performance against Benin, defeating them 4-0 on Tuesday in their final 2026 FIFA World Cup Qualifiers at the Godswill Akpabio International Stadium in Uyo. Despite the emphatic victory, Nigeria’s win was not enough to secure direct qualification for the World Cup.

However, the Super Eagles have earned a playoff spot, regardless of the outcome of the meeting between Democratic Republic of Congo and Sudan.

Victor Osimhen was the star of the show, opening the scoring in the 3rd minute with a clinical finish from Samuel Chukwueze’s assist.

The 26-year-old striker doubled Nigeria’s lead in the 37th minute, rising to head Chukwueze’s cross into the net.

Osimhen completed his hat-trick early in the second half, heading a precise Moses Simon delivery in the 51st minute, effectively putting the game beyond Benin’s reach.

Frank Onyeka sealed the 4-0 victory in stoppage time, converting a Moses Simon pass into the top centre of the goal.

Nigeria’s performance was marked by sharp attacking play, disciplined defence, and controlled possession throughout the 90 minutes.

Benin struggled to mount any meaningful challenge and picked up several yellow cards for fouls committed in response to Nigeria’s pressure.

The Super Eagles made strategic substitutions, including Terem Moffi, Tolu Arokodare, and Bruno Onyemaechi, ensuring energy and focus were maintained until the final whistle.

Nigeria finished second in Group C with 17 points, just one behind South Africa, who topped the group with 18 points.
